Q: Is 904,165 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 904,165 is not a prime number.

Why is 904,165 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 904165 can be evenly divided by 1 5 67 335 2,699 13,495 180,833 and 904,165, with no remainder.

Since 904,165 cannot be divided by just 1 and 904,165, it is not a prime number.
